What does the word "Underogatory" mean?

The word "underogatory" is a term that seems to blend elements of "under" and "derogatory." However, it's important to note that "underogatory" is not a standard term recognized in the English language. Instead, it might be a misunderstanding or a linguistic blend that’s worth exploring further. The foundational term, "derogatory," refers to language or actions that belittle, insult, or demean someone or something. Therefore, understanding "underogatory" requires a look into the implications of these underlying words.

Given this breakdown, we might speculate that "underogatory" could signal a type of language that, while not overtly insulting, carries an implied negativity. Such remarks may appear innocuous at first glance but can inflict harm when examined closely.

For example, consider a scenario in which someone says, "You're smarter than you look." On the surface, this may seem like a compliment; however, it simultaneously hints at a negative assessment of that person’s appearance. Such language could be perceived as underogatory because it packs an insult disguised as praise.

In social contexts, underogatory remarks often operate at a more subtle level, using sarcasm or passive-aggressive tones to convey negativity. Recognizing such phrases can be essential for understanding underlying attitudes and motivations in conversations. They can also perpetuate stereotypes or biases, further complicating interpersonal communication.

In conclusion, while "underogatory" is not widely recognized within formal dictionaries, its potential meaning—as a blend of "under" and "derogatory"—opens up an interesting discourse on the nature of language and how we convey respect or disrespect in our dialogues. Understanding the nuances of such terms can aid in better communication and foster a more respectful exchange of ideas.
